Funding for Smart Building Startups Reached $5.9 Billion in 2022
Our new research delves into the investment from venture capital, private equity and corporate backers for smart building startups. Since 2015, total capital invested in startups in the global smart building space amounted to over $31 Billion. Mapping the Strategic Direction of Trane Technologies
In this Research Note, we take an in-depth look at the business strategy of Trane Technologies based on their acquisitions and partnerships since 2020. Trane Technologies was formed in 2020 following a spin-off from Ingersoll Rand’s Climate Division.
